Treasury Management Specialist I
Type: Full-Time On-Site
Join Our Team as a Treasury Management Specialist
First Federal is seeking a Treasury Management Specialist I to join our team. This is an entry-level role within the Treasury Management department providing technical support product implementation and customer service for business banking clients.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ented customer-focused and eager to develop expertise in treasury management products. Located on-site with our team at our corporate headquarters in McMinnville Oregon this is not a remote position.

Key Responsibilities
Treasury Management Support
- Provide customer service and technical support for treasury management products including business online banking ACH remote deposit capture positive pay and wire transfer services.
- Assist with product implementation by inputting technical specifications and setting up services for business customers.
- Perform on-site client training and troubleshooting as needed.
- Support new product rollouts and provide ongoing training for clients requiring additional assistance.
- Maintain customer records treasury management sales data and service agreements.
- Assist in annual relationship reviews for treasury management clients.
- Monitor and report treasury management service fees.
Operational & Customer Support
- Conduct debit card maintenance issuance and troubleshooting.
- Process incoming and outgoing wire transfers including OFAC verifications.
- Review and process stop payments service charge reversals and account research requests.
- Assist with merchant deposits and ATM check deposit reviews.
- Respond to customer inquiries via phone chat and email providing solutions for online banking mobile banking debit card issues and bill pay services.
- Field and resolve customer complaints with professionalism and empathy.
Compliance & Risk Management
- Adhere to all banking regulations including BSA/AML compliance.
- Complete required compliance training and demonstrate knowledge of banking regulations.
- Ensure all customer interactions and transactions comply with internal policies and regulatory requirements.
Qualifications
- Education: High school diploma required; Associates degree or higher preferred.
- Experience: 2 years of experience in banking treasury management operations or customer service preferred.
- Technical Skills: Strong troubleshooting abilities for computer platforms browsers and banking software.
- Software Proficiency: Intermediate-level skills in Microsoft Office Suite (Word Excel Outlook).
- Customer Service: Professional telephone written and verbal communication skills.
- Attention to Detail: Strong data entry and time management skills.
- Teamwork: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a fast-paced environment.
- Problem-Solving: Sound judgment organizational skills and the ability to manage confidential information
